Nose Mask Checker 😷

A COVID-19 nose mask detector built with OpenCV, Keras/TensorFlow, and Deep Learning.

Trained by fine-tuning the MobileNet V2 architecture, a highly efficient architecture that can be applied to embedded devices with limited computational capacity (eg. Raspberry Pi, NVIDIA Jetson Nano, Google Coral ...).

Installation 📦

  1. Clone the repository
   $ git clone https://github.com/FredDoe/nose-mask-checker.git
   $ cd nose-mask-checker
  1. Create virtual environment and install dependencies
python -m venv venv

source venv/Scripts/activate

pip install -r requirements.txt

Running the Application 💻

  • To build the mask detector model, open up a shell and issue the following command:
python mask_detector_trainer.py --dataset dataset
  • Implementing the COVID-19 nose mask checker for images with OpenCV
python detect_mask_image.py --image test_images/test_01.jpeg
  • Implementing the COVID-19 nose mask checker for video stream with OpenCV
python detect_mask_video.py
